Description

This security bulletin contains information about 6 secuirty vulnerabilities.


1) Use-after-free (CVE-ID: CVE-2024-49530)

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ise vulnerable system.

The vulnerability exists due to a use-after-free error when handling PDF content. A remote attacker can trick the victim into opening a specially crafted PDF file, trigger a use-after-free error and execute arbitrary code on the system.

Successful exploitation of the vulnerability may allow an attacker to compromise vulnerable system.


2) XML External Entity injection (CVE-ID: CVE-2024-49535)

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ise the affected system.

The vulnerability exists due to insufficient validation of user-supplied XML input. A remote attacker can trick the victim into opening a specially crafted file and execute arbitrary code on the target system.


3) NULL pointer dereference (CVE-ID: CVE-2024-49531)

The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.

The vulnerability exists due to a NULL pointer dereference error when handling PDF files. A remote attacker can trick the victim into opening a specially crafted PDF file and crash the application.
